ssd 驱动
D(固态硬盘)驱动是连接操作系统与SSD硬件的关键桥梁,负责管理数据传输、设备识别及性能优化,以下是关于SSD驱动的详细解析,涵盖不同协议、操作系统适配、驱动选择与安装等内容。
SSD驱动的核心作用
SSD驱动的主要功能包括:
- 设备识别:让操作系统识别SSD型号及容量。
- 协议翻译:将操作系统的指令转换为SSD硬件可理解的语言(如NVMe、SATA)。
- 性能优化:通过队列管理、错误校正等技术提升读写速度和可靠性。
- 固件更新:支持厂商推送的固件升级以修复漏洞或提升性能。
主流SSD协议与驱动类型
协议类型 | 适用场景 | 常见驱动来源 | 特点 |
---|---|---|---|
SATA | 传统机械硬盘、入门级SSD | 操作系统自带(如Windows存储驱动) | 兼容性高,速度上限较低(约6Gbps)。 |
NVMe | 高端PCIe SSD(如三星980 Pro、英特尔670p) | 厂商官网驱动、微软通用驱动 | 低延迟、高并发,需专用驱动支持PCIe协议。 |
AHCI | SATA/部分NVMe SSD的兼容模式 | 操作系统自带 | 通用性强,但性能受限于SATA协议。 |
驱动获取与安装指南
Windows系统
- 自动安装:现代SSD(如NVMe型号)通常通过Windows更新自动匹配驱动,无需手动操作。
- 手动安装场景:
- 老旧设备:若驱动未签名或系统无法识别,需从厂商官网下载对应版本的驱动(如英特尔NVMe驱动已停止更新,推荐使用Windows内置驱动)。
- 通用驱动:可通过第三方仓库下载NVMe通用驱动,支持多种品牌SSD。
- 安装步骤:
- 下载驱动压缩包并解压。
- 右键“此电脑”→“管理”→“设备管理器”,找到未识别的SSD设备。
- 右键选择“更新驱动程序”→“浏览计算机以查找驱动程序”。
- 指向解压后的驱动文件夹,按提示完成安装。
Linux系统
- 开源驱动:大多数NVMe SSD支持Linux内核自带的
nvme
模块,可直接挂载。 - 厂商工具:部分品牌(如英特尔)提供专用管理工具,如英特尔® Memory and Storage Tool,支持固件更新和性能监控。
macOS系统
- 苹果系统对第三方驱动支持有限,需选择兼容macOS的SSD(如三星、金士顿等品牌),并通过厂商官网下载Mac版驱动。
常见问题与解决方案
驱动不兼容导致SSD无法识别
- 原因:驱动版本过旧、操作系统更新后失效。
- 解决:
- 检查设备管理器中是否有黄色感叹号设备。
- 卸载当前驱动,重新安装最新版本。
- 尝试通用驱动(如NVMe通用驱动)。
性能未达标(如NVMe SSD速度慢)
- 原因:未启用NVMe驱动或使用了AHCI模式。
- 解决:
- 在BIOS/UEFI中启用NVMe模式。
- 安装厂商提供的专用驱动(如三星Magician软件)。
固件更新失败
- 原因:断电、驱动版本不匹配或文件损坏。
- 解决:
- 使用厂商官方工具(如英特尔SSD Firmware Update Tool)。
- 确保SSD电量充足,避免中途中断。
驱动维护与优化建议
维护项 | 操作建议 |
---|---|
定期更新驱动 | 通过厂商官网或Windows更新获取最新版本,修复漏洞并提升性能。 |
禁用自动驱动更新 | 部分系统自动更新可能回滚到低版本驱动,建议手动控制更新节奏。 |
备份重要数据 | 驱动安装前备份数据,防止兼容性问题导致数据丢失。 |
监控SSD状态 | 使用工具(如CrystalDiskInfo)查看健康状态和驱动运行情况。 |
FAQs
问题1:SSD驱动与普通硬盘驱动有什么区别?
答:SSD驱动专为闪存特性设计,支持TRIM指令(清理无效数据)、垃圾回收机制和动态写入优化,而普通硬盘驱动仅针对机械磁盘的物理读写设计,NVMe驱动能充分利用PCIe通道的高速并行传输优势,显著提升性能。
问题2:更换主板后SSD无法识别,如何解决?
答:首先检查BIOS中是否启用了SSD对应的接口(如NVMe或SATA模式),若驱动丢失,需进入系统后通过设备管理器手动安装驱动。
版权声明:本文由 芯智百科 发布,如需转载请注明出处。